Out of the 1 schools in the Schools Highly Focused on Biological/Biosystems Engineering Major in Michigan that were part of this year’s ranking, Oakland University landed the #1 spot on the list. Oakland University is a public institution located in Rochester Hills, Michigan. The school has a fairly large population, and it awarded 17 ’s degrees in 2020-2021.

The school has an impressive undergrad student loan default rate. It’s only 3.6%, which is much lower than the national rate of 10.1%.
